Department for Continuing Education Open Day 2014  

Department for Continuing Education Open Day 2014

Author: Oxford University

The Department's 2014 Open Day was held on 4 November. This is an annual free event that welcomes hundreds of participants to attend short lectures, workshops, informational sessions and walking tours in Oxford. Participants also join us online from around the world, as each year we broadcast a number of the lectures live, and capture additional lectures for later viewing - a selection of which are below.

Back to Downton Abbey? Is the rise in inequality sustainable?
Wednesday, 15 April, 2015

Political Economy - Professor Jonathan Michie Piketty's book on Capital in the 21st Century warns that the growth of inequality in both wealth and incomes witnessed over the past 30 years is set to continue as a long-term trend, and that this is unsustainable economically, socially and politically. Is he right? And if so, what can be done to create a sustainable economy? Professor Jonathan Michie is Director of the Department for Continuing Education.
